The courts have generally held that direct taxes are restricted to taxes on people (variously called capitation, poll tax or head tax) and property. (Penn Mutual Indemnity Denver colorado. v. C.I.R., 227 F.2d 16, 19-20 (3rd Cir. 1960).) All other taxes are typically called "indirect taxes," because they tax an event, rather than person or property by itself. (Steward Machine Co. v. Davis, 301 U.S. 548, 581-582 (1937).) What turned out to be a straightforward limitation on the power of the legislature based on the subject of the tax proved inexact and unclear when applied a good income tax, which is certainly arguably viewed either as a direct or an indirect tax.

For example, most of us will fall in the 25% federal taxes rate, and let's guess that our state income tax rate is 3%. That gives us a marginal tax rate of 28%. We subtract.28 from 1.00 resulting in.72 or 72%. This world of retail a non-taxable interest rate of three.6% would be the same return being a taxable rate of 5%. That was derived by multiplying 5% by 72%. So any non-taxable return greater than 3.6% would be preferable a few taxable rate of 5%.
